This document specifies an acceptance sampling system of single sampling plans for inspection by variables, primarily designed for use under the following conditions: a) where the inspection procedure is applied to an isolated lot of discrete products all supplied by one producer using one production process; b) where only a single quality characteristic, x, of this process is taken into consideration, which is measurable on a continuous scale; c) where the quality characteristic, x, is distributed according to a normal distribution or a close approximation to a normal distribution; d) where the quality characteristic can be measured without error or with moderate measurement error; e) where a contract or standard defines a lower specification limit, L, an upper specification limit, U, or both; an item is qualified as conforming if and only if its measured quality characteristic, x, satisfies the appropriate one of the following inequalities: 1) x ≥ L (i.e. the lower specification limit is not violated); 2) x ≤ U (i.e. the upper specification limit is not violated); 3) x ≥ L and x ≤ U (i.e. neither the lower nor the upper specification limit is violated). Inequalities 1) and 2) are cases with a single specification limit, whereas inequality 3) is a case with double specification limits. Where double specification limits apply, it is assumed in this document that conformance to both specification limits is equally important to the integrity of the product. In such cases, it is appropriate to apply a single LQ to the combined fraction of a product outside the two specification limits. This is referred to as combined control.

Overview - ISO 3951-6:2023 (Sampling procedures for inspection by variables)
ISO 3951-6:2023 specifies single sampling plans for inspection by variables indexed by limiting quality (LQ), intended for isolated lot inspection. It provides an acceptance sampling system where a single, continuous quality characteristic x is measured and assumed to follow a normal (or near-normal) distribution. The standard covers cases with a single specification limit (lower or upper) or double specification limits (combined control), and is designed for situations where the switching rules of ongoing inspection (ISO 3951-1) are not applicable - for example, isolated lots or short production runs.
Key topics and technical requirements
- Scope and assumptions
- One quality characteristic measurable on a continuous scale.
- Normality assumption (or close approximation).
- Measurement error negligible or moderate (Annex B addresses measurement uncertainty).
- Plan types
- s-method (unknown standard deviation estimated from sample).
- σ-method (presumed known process standard deviation).
- p-method* for approximations and specific operational needs.
- Indexing and objective
- Plans are indexed by Limiting Quality (LQ) - designed so lots at LQ have ~10% probability of acceptance.
- Acceptance is based on an estimate of the fraction nonconforming from the sample.
- Practical procedures and tools
- Tables for plan selection (Clause 12) and worked examples (Clause 13).
- Guidance on choice between variables vs attributes, data transformations, handling outliers, and constructing acceptance diagrams (Annex H).
- Operating characteristic (OC) curves and relations to attributes plans (ISO 2859-2).
- Software support: R package “ISO 3951” (Annex I) to implement plans and compute OC curves.
- Risk and quality analysis
- Annexes with operating characteristics, consumer’s risk, producer’s risk quality and strategies for sampling.
